This is not possible in a completely automatic manner.
If you have a picture with in interior of Sol blocked out, exposing its outer-edge and space around it, then are you investigating solar prominences (in which case the bright edges are areas where signal might be), or are you hunting for Near Solar Objects (in which case dull dots as small as one pixel might be what you are looking for) ? Answer: exactly the same images are used for both purposes.
What is "background" for one purpose might be "signal" for another purpose.
